Fox River Bolsters Chain Business with Two Promotions



Effective on New Year's Day, Dave Watgen will advance to vice president, national sales, and Colleen Jamison will become vice president, national sales, healthcare.

{mosimage}Watgen has more than 20 years of sales and management experience in the foodservice industry. His most recent position with the UniPro member was national accounts manager. Among his accomplishments, Watgen was recognized by UniPro's Multi Unit Group (MUG) with its Lead Distributor Award four times during the past seven years. In his new position, Watgen will further expand Fox River Foods' national chain account business.

{mosimage}Jamison had been with Fox River Foods, an ID Top 50 company whose revenue grew 15% in 2004, for eight years, leading one of the company's fastest growing market segments as director of specialized sales. Her varied background includes restaurant experience, bakery manager and pastry chef, before transitioning to distributor sales more than 20 years ago. In her new role, Jamison will continue to expand the company's day care, assisted living, acute care and other healthcare accounts.
